Как сконструирован интернет в общем: основная система трансляции данных

Интернет представляет собой всемирную сеть ПК, связанных кабелями, оптоволокном и беспроводными соединениями. Миллионы гаджетов делятся сведениями по универсальным стандартам. Эти принципы зовутся протоколами передачи информации.

Основная структура работы строится на обмене отправителя и адресата. Пользователь набирает адрес сайта в обозреватель. Браузер формирует запрос и отправляет его на удаленный компьютер. Удаленный компьютер выполняет запрос и посылает требуемую сведения назад.

Данные передается небольшими порциями — пакетами. Каждый пакет содержит кусок информации и техническую данные о траектории. Пакеты путешествуют по сети независимо друг от друга.

Между передающей стороной и принимающей стороной размещаются промежуточные станции. Транзитные станции принимают пакеты и пересылают их дальше. Такая система создает вулкан казино стабильным к сбоям конкретных фрагментов. Если один маршрут неработоспособен, пакеты самостоятельно определяют альтернативный направление.

Вся структура действует благодаря стандартным правилам. Единые нормы дают возможность устройствам разнообразных изготовителей успешно сотрудничать между собой.

Клиент и сервер: что совершается в миг запроса веб-страницы

Клиент — это софт на приборе пользователя, которая требует информацию. Браузер является классическим образцом клиента. Сервер — это компьютер, содержащий файлы сайта и принимающий приходящие запросы.

Операция стартует с набора адреса в адресную строку браузера. Браузер разбирает набранный адрес и определяет стандарт связи. Чаще всего задействуется стандарт HTTPS для защищенной передачи.

Клиентская приложение генерирует HTTP-запрос с указанием запрашиваемого объекта. Запрос содержит способ вызова, адрес к файлу и добавочные заголовки. Заголовки отправляют данные о типе браузера и локали интерфейса.

Сформированный запрос направляется на сервер через вулкан. Сервер принимает запрос и проверяет присутствие требуемого ресурса. Серверное ПО составляет ответ на основании принятых сведений.

Ответ сервера включает код состояния, заголовки и тело ответа. Код состояния сообщает об успешности или сбое выполнения. Контент ответа содержит HTML-код страницы, графику и стили.

Браузер принимает ответ и стартует разбор сведений. Приложение анализирует HTML-код и формирует визуальное представление страницы. Дополнительные элементы скачиваются независимыми запросами.

DNS и поиск IP-адреса запрошенного домена

Доменное имя является собой буквенный адрес сайта, доступный людям. Компьютеры задействуют цифровые IP-адреса для идентификации устройств. DNS переводит доменные названия в IP-адреса самостоятельно.

Система доменных имён действует как рассредоточенная база данных. Информация о соотношении доменов и адресов хранится на наборе DNS-серверов. Запрос следует через несколько слоев серверов до получения требуемого адреса.

Процедура нахождения IP-адреса содержит следующие стадии:

  • Браузер проверяет местный кэш на наличие записанного адреса запрошенного домена.
  • Операционная система обращается к файлу hosts и внутреннему кэшу DNS-записей.
  • Запрос передается на DNS-сервер провайдера или открытый DNS-сервер.
  • Рекурсивный сервер поочередно опрашивает основные серверы, серверы зоны и авторитетные серверы.
  • Извлеченный адрес возвращается браузеру и кэшируется в кэше.

Авторитетный DNS-сервер сохраняет актуальную данные о указанном домене. Собственник домена настраивает записи на официальном сервере через казино вулкан. Модификации расходятся постепенно из-за кэширования.

Маршрутизация: как пакеты идут через поставщиков и опорные сети

Маршрутизация задает маршрут прохождения пакетов от отправителя к адресату. Специальные аппараты проверяют адрес назначения и выбирают оптимальное направление передачи.

Пакет первоначально покидает частную сеть и направляется к интернет-провайдеру. Провайдер первого ступени обслуживает рядовых пользователей и небольшие организации. Оборудование обрабатывает адрес назначения и отправляет пакет дальше.

Региональные поставщики передают поток на транзитные сети. Магистральные каналы объединяют главные мегаполисы и территории высокоскоростными каналами. Провайдеры магистральных каналов обеспечивают передачу гигантских количеств сведений через vulkan.

Маршрутизаторы используют таблицы маршрутизации для принятия решений. Таблицы включают сведения о доступных путях и их характеристиках. Стандарты маршрутизации самостоятельно обновляют таблицы при перестройке топологии.

Пакеты могут идти отличающимися маршрутами даже в пределах единого связи. Адаптивная маршрутизация позволяет избегать перегруженные секции. Узлы обмена трафиком связывают системы различных провайдеров для ускорения передачи.

Протоколы TCP/IP: установление соединения и разбиение информации на пакеты

TCP/IP является собой совокупность стандартов для отправки данных в структуре. IP-протокол отвечает за идентификацию и передачу пакетов. TCP-протокол обеспечивает стабильную пересылку с верификацией сохранности.

Установка подключения начинается с трёхэтапного рукопожатия. Клиент передает запрос на установление связи. Сервер подтверждает готовность установить связь. Клиент передает финальное подтверждение, после чего запускается пересылка.

TCP сегментирует значительные объёмы информации на малые блоки. Каждый фрагмент получает последовательный номер для дальнейшей объединения. Объем части определяется наибольшим размером фрагмента данных в вулкан.

IP-протокол прикрепляет к каждому блоку заголовок с адресами источника и адресата. Составленный пакет передается в систему через имеющиеся маршруты.

TCP отслеживает пересылку каждого пакета с помощью квитанций. Адресат отправляет подтверждение о получении сегмента. Если подтверждение не приходит, источник повторяет отправку.

Протокол самостоятельно корректирует скорость пересылки в зависимости от занятости структуры. Инструмент регулирования потоком предупреждает перегрузку получателя.

Функционирование транзитных элементов: маршрутизаторы, коммутаторы и точки обмена трафиком

Транзитные станции гарантируют трансляцию данных между отправителем и получателем. Каждый вид техники исполняет особые задачи в ходе пересылки пакетов.

Маршрутизаторы действуют на сетевом ярусе и принимают решения о маршруте пакетов. Прибор обрабатывает IP-адрес назначения и определяет оптимальный направление. Маршрутизаторы соединяют разные сети и гарантируют связь между ними через казино вулкан.

Коммутаторы действуют на канальном ярусе и передают информацию внутри внутренней системы. Техника задействует MAC-адреса для распознавания адресата. Коммутаторы сохраняют адреса присоединенных приборов и передают данные исключительно требуемому адресату.

Центры обмена трафиком представляют собой материальные точки связи систем разных поставщиков. Провайдеры устанавливают технику в совместных ЦОД обработки данных. Прямое объединение каналов уменьшает путь следования пакетов и снижает задержки.

Каждый транзитный узел добавляет малую запаздывание при анализе пакета. Актуальное оборудование обрабатывает миллионы пакетов в секунду с минимальными задержками.

Маршрут пакетов внутри локальной структуры пользователя

Частная сеть vulkan пользователя объединяет приборы в квартире или офисе. Пакеты следуют несколько шагов перед переходом во глобальную структуру. Домашний маршрутизатор исполняет функцию центрального точки для всех присоединенных приборов.

Маршрут пакета внутри локальной сети содержит следующие фазы:

  • Аппарат пользователя создает пакет и посылает его на шлюз по умолчанию.
  • Радиоканальная станция доступа получает радиосигнал и трансформирует его в проводной импульс.
  • Домашний маршрутизатор принимает пакет и проверяет адрес адресата.
  • Устройство осуществляет конвертацию сетевых адресов для подмены частного IP на внешний.
  • Пакет передается через WAN-порт маршрутизатора к технике поставщика.

Преобразование сетевых адресов позволяет совокупности устройств задействовать один глобальный IP-адрес. Маршрутизатор запоминает соотношение между локальными адресами и портами. Возвратные пакеты автоматически передаются необходимому устройству в вулкан.

Кабельные гаджеты присоединяются к маршрутизатору через интегрированный коммутатор. Коммутатор передаёт информацию между портами на основе MAC-адресов. Эфирные устройства задействуют Wi-Fi для соединения с точкой доступа маршрутизатора.

Как данные объединяются обратно у пользователя

Пакеты сведений приходят к пользователю в хаотичном последовательности. TCP-протокол обеспечивает за верную объединение информации из отдельных частей. Каждый пакет включает порядковый номер для установления места в единой очередности.

Сетевой интерфейс гаджета получает поступающие пакеты и отправляет их операционной системе. Операционная система проверяет контрольные суммы для выявления ошибок. Повреждённые пакеты отбрасываются, и требуется повторная пересылка.

TCP-стек располагает полученные блоки в хранилище приёма. Буфер содержит сегменты до приема всех фрагментов информации. Стандарт задействует последовательные номера для упорядочивания частей в верной очередности.

Если пакеты запаздывают, система дожидается их прибытия в течение определённого времени. Система избирательного подтверждения позволяет запросить только отсутствующие фрагменты.

После получения всех фрагментов TCP компонует оригинальный последовательность сведений. Составленная сведения передается приложению для обработки. Браузер получает HTML-код и файлы для визуализации страницы пользователю через казино вулкан.

Запаздывания, потери пакетов и оптимизация траектории: почему сайт может открываться быстрее или медленнее

Скорость загрузки сайта определяется от совокупности параметров на маршруте передвижения сведений. Запаздывание вычисляется периодом прохождения пакета от источника до получателя. Каждый промежуточный станция вносит время на обработку и пересылку.

Географическое расстояние между пользователем и сервером влияет на суммарную задержку. Сигнал передается по оптоволокну со темпом примерно двух третей скорости света. Большое пространственное промежуток увеличивает время пересылки пакетов.

Перенасыщение системы возникает при превышении пропускной способности линии. Маршрутизаторы размещают лишние пакеты в очередь ожидания. Переполнение буфера приводит к удалению пакетов и повторной передаче через vulkan.

Утраты пакетов случаются из-за сбоев пересылки или переполнения. TCP самостоятельно требует дублирующую передачу пропавших сведений. Регулярные утраты значительно замедляют итоговую скорость отправки.

Совершенствование маршрута производится протоколами гибкой маршрутизации. Система изучает загрузку соединений и определяет менее занятые маршруты. Сети передачи материалов располагают копии информации ближе к пользователям для уменьшения промежутка.

You may also like

Leave a Comment